Milwaukee Public Museum Reptile Exibit

In December of 2003 I took a trip to the Milwaukee Public Museum to see there live reptile display. This temporary exhibit consisted of live venomous and non-venomous reptiles as well as displays with information for visitors. Below are pictures of some of the reptiles and their enclosures:
